Ian Somerhalder And Nikki Reed Wedding: Power Couple Wants To Invite ‘The Vampire Diaries’ Cast Except Nina Dobrev?

Ian Somerhalder and Nikki Reed's wedding will reportedly take place this year.Despite their celebrity status, the two are only yearning for an intimate ceremony with friends and family. However, as their wedding plans start to unfold, the couple reportedly came acrossa problem.

The 36-year-old actor reportedly wants to invite "The Vampire Diaries" cast members who have been close to him. After all, they have been together for six years now. However, the former "Lost" actor is allegedly confused if he would invite Nina Dobrev, the lead star of the hit CW series.

"It's a very weird predicament for Ian and Nikki," said one source to Hollywood Life. "If it is a big wedding Ian feels that he has to ask Nina to go, but anticipates her to respectfully decline. That would be a win win."

Due to such predicament, there might be changes in Ian Somerhalder and Nikki Reed's wedding plans. The couple is allegedly planning to host a ceremony just for their family members so they wouldn't have to invite the cast.

"They may actually dodge future awkwardness by having a very intimate wedding with just family and then they can make the excuse that they didn't invite any cast members," explained the informer.

"One thing for sure is that it is a problem they are definitely trying to figure out," added the source.

The couple remains mum about the issue. In a recent interview with People magazine, the "Twilight" actress couldn't help but gush about her fiancé.

"Honestly just the endless possibilities, you know? We have such an amazing future ahead of us and anything we put our minds to will become a reality. I'm just excited for all those possibilities," she said.

This will be Ian Somerhalder's first marriage whereas it will be the second for Nikki Reed, who was previously married to musician Paul McDonald.
